Substrate Ratios by Species
| Species | Best Substrate | Dry Ratio | Sterilize or Pasteurize | Typical Yield |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Blue Oyster | Pasteurized straw or HWSD+bran | 5:1 HWSD:bran or pure straw | Pasteurize | 25โ35% BE |
| King Oyster | HWSD + wheat bran | 5:1 HWSD:bran | Sterilize preferred | 20โ30% BE |
| Lion’s Mane | HWSD + wheat bran | 5:1 HWSD:bran | Sterilize | 15โ25% BE |
| Shiitake | HWSD + wheat/rice bran | 4:1 HWSD:bran | Sterilize | 15โ25% BE |
| Reishi | Hardwood sawdust (no supplement) | 100% HWSD | Sterilize | 10โ15% BE |
| Button Mushroom | Composted manure + casing | Manure bulk + 1" casing | Phase II composting | 20โ30% BE |
| Enoki | HWSD + rice bran | 4:1 HWSD:rice bran | Sterilize + cold fruiting | 20โ30% BE |
| Wine Cap (outdoor) | Wood chips (garden bed) | N/A โ bulk garden bed | None โ outdoor bed | Variable |
Understanding Biological Efficiency (BE)
Biological efficiency is the ratio of fresh mushroom weight to dry substrate weight, expressed as a percentage. A 25% BE means 1 lb of dry substrate produces 0.25 lbs of mushrooms over the entire run (all flushes).
Master’s Mix typically achieves 50โ100%+ BE under optimal conditions because the soy hull supplement provides additional nitrogen. Standard hardwood/bran substrates typically run 20โ30% BE. Straw typically runs 25โ40% BE for oyster mushrooms.
How to Check Field Capacity
Field capacity is the ideal moisture level for mushroom substrate colonization. Too wet โ anaerobic conditions โ contamination. Too dry โ slow colonization โ contamination.
The squeeze test: Take a handful of your hydrated substrate and squeeze it as hard as you can. You should see:
- A few drops to a thin stream: Good โ this is field capacity
- No water coming out: Too dry โ add water in small increments and mix
- Steady stream of water: Too wet โ allow to dry or add more dry substrate
